I’ve fundamentally misunderstood how Cloudflare Workers work.
While setting up Sentry for my Notion<=>Google Tasks integration app, I noticed that a single Issue in Sentry contained data (”breadcrumbs”) from different requests to the Cloudflare Worker. This was a startling discovery indicating a data leak between Workers requests.
That implied either of two things:
- Cloudflare has a bug in their “beta” Queues Workers product
- My fundamental knowledge and assumptions about Cloudflare Workers have been wrong for years since their introduction.
